M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access


3 participantes

    [Resolvido]Converter 2007 para 2010

    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Converter 2007 para 2010

    Mensagem  Convidado 14/3/2013, 18:43

    Boa Tarde Pessoal
    Tenho uma aplicacao desenvolvida na versao 2007.

    Mas agora me apareceu um usuário que tem o Office 2010 e quando tenta abri aparece o erro em anexo.

    Procurei uma opção de converter o arquivo mas não achei no access 2007.


    E depois que tento abrir no 2010 e quando volto a executar o mesmo arquivo em 2007 aparece o seguinte erro.

    https://dl.dropbox.com/u/19875180/imagem.bmp


    Bom, como faco para usar um arquivo desenvolvido em Access 2007 no access 2010 ?

    Saudações !
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  criquio 14/3/2013, 18:48

    Tente fazer uma depuração no VBA para ver se tem algum erro de código. Se tiver, corrija e repita o procedimento até não ter mais erros. Depois, faça um Compactar/Reparar.

    Quando passar para o 2010, veja se não tem alguma referência escrito AUSENTE.

    Faça isso em uma cópia, pois se der problema, você poderá tentar importar tudo para um arquivo novo, realizar os procedimentos acima descritos e tentar novamente no 2010.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    Alexandre Neves
    Alexandre Neves
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 8498
    Registrado : 05/11/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Alexandre Neves 14/3/2013, 18:53

    Boa tarde, Rafael
    Veja aqui
    Veja aqui


    .................................................................................
    Access 2010. Mande bd que dê para testar (indique a versão). Não peça para fazer o que já tem feito. Dê todos os detalhes.
    Não coloquem entraves como senhas, esconder controlos, etc. Disponibilizem o mais limpo possível
    Só respondo a mensagens privadas, se forem de assunto privado; às outras não respondo.
    Quem trabalha e mata a fome não come o pão de ninguém; mas quem não trabalha e come, come sempre o pão de alguém. António Aleixo
    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 14/3/2013, 22:40

    Obrigado Criquio e Alexandre.

    Criquio Fiz a depuracao fui em Depurar/Compilar NomeProjeto e nao deu nenhum erro
    depois fiz um Compactar/Reparar.
    Agora não entendi como faco o "Quando passar para o 2010, veja se não tem alguma referência escrito AUSENTE."... onde verifico essas referencias ? no PC onde tem o Access 2010 ?




    Alexandre eu li o artigo, e o meu problema maior não é abrir o arquivo novamente em 2007 e sim conseguir abrir-lo em 2010 ate porque trabalho com frontEnd e BackEnd então o arquivo que deu problema ao abrir no 2010 é o frontEnd da maquina no usuário que tem 2010.


    Mas queria mesmo era saber como o usuário que tem o office 2010 ira abrir o meu projeto que foi desenvolvido em 2007


    Obrigado pela atenção de todos!
    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  criquio 15/3/2013, 00:02

    As referências seria no 2010. Abre uma janela do VBA e vai no menu Ferramentas > Referências. Se tiver alguma em falta, ela estará marcada com um AUSENTE. Aí você precisa desabilitá-la ou trocar de versão caso ela seja necessária. Tambem pode ter algum controle do 2007 que não seja compatível no 2010, como por exemplo o calendário das versões anteriores à 2007 que ainda tem suporte na 2007 embora não seja mais nativo mas não tem mais suporte da 2010 em diante. Se tiver, vai precisar retirar.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 15/3/2013, 00:15

    Mais uma vez Criquio muito Obrigado.

    Abre uma janela do VBA e vai no menu Ferramentas > Referências. Se tiver alguma em falta, ela estará marcada com um AUSENTE.
    Caso eu tenha mas de uma usuário usando o Access 2010 tenho fazer esse procedimento em todos os usuário de access 2012 ?



    Quanto ao calendário eu uso este em anexo em vários formulários, como sei se ele é compatível ou nao com o access 2010 ?

    Caso nao seja teria algum outro que poderia me indicar ?

    Obrigado


    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  criquio 15/3/2013, 01:04

    Se for questão de referência e for uma referência que não seja necessária, basta você ver em um dos computadores qual é e desabilitá-la e então copiar o arquivo desse pc para os outros. Mas, pelo que vi aqui, se esse formulário que está no anexo tiver sido tirado do sistema, não deve ser referência AUSENTE, mas mesmo assim vale a pena conferir. E tambem ver se o sistema que tem o 2010 é de 32 bits ou de 64. Se for diferente do anterior, pode precisar alterar as funções VBA tambem.

    O calendário a que me refiro é o controle calendários das versões anteriores.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 15/3/2013, 01:41

    Criquio

    Este formulário anexado nao foi tirado no sistema, somente a caixa de texto Copiei e colei em um banco novo para anexar.


    Quanto ao usuários serem 32 ou 64 nao tenho certeza vou verificar amanha quando estiver na empresa mas acredito que seja 64 bits pois estao usando o windows 7 com office 2010 mas irei verificar amanha.

    Quando eu abrir no 2010 as referencias tem ser as mesma de quando abro no 2007 ?

    Mas caso seja 64 Bits como é feita essa conversão do VBA ?

    Saudacoes!

    criquio
    criquio
    Moderador Global
    Moderador Global


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 11229
    Registrado : 30/12/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  criquio 15/3/2013, 11:39

    As referências tem que ser as mesmas que o aplicativo necessitar para funcionar. Talvez tenha que alterar a versão de alguma delas para uma presente na nova versão. Às vezes, pode ter alguma referência que não é necessária. Essa pode ser desmarcada se tiver escrito AUSENTE. Para saber qual é necessário ou não, só mesmo rodando o sistema para ver se dá erro, que erro que dá, para que linha do VBA ele depura, etc.

    O fato de ser Windows 7 e/ou Office 2010 não implica que tem que ser sistema de 64 bits, pois existem as duas versões para esses softwares. Se o novo sistema for de 64 bits, pode procurar aqui no fórum que tem tópicos falando sobre.


    .................................................................................
    Meu novo site: www.vcssistemas.com.br

    Clique aqui e veja um vídeo que explica como fazer pesquisas no forum.


    DICA: Quando precisar inserir um exemplo do seu aplicativo, siga os procedimentos abaixo:
    1 - faça uma cópia do aplicativo
    2 - retire tudo que não for necessário à solução do problema, exceto o que o aplicativo precisar para funcionar
    3 - use o Compactar/Reparar
    4 - compacte o aplicativo em zip ou rar (zip para postagem como anexo na mensagem)


    Agradeça a quem lhe ajudou, clicando no joinha de uma das mensagens do usuário.
    Positive as mensagens que achar útil, no canto superior direito delas.

    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 15/3/2013, 16:27

    Bom dia Criquio!

    Hoje conseguir fazer os teste,

    Primeiro => Havia uma referencia como AUSENTE e era justamente o do controle de calendário ai então desmarquei e finalmente conseguir acessar o sistema, e então passei por todos formulário e onde tem o controle de calendário esta dando um erro.(Tem Algum outro controle compatível com o 2010 que eu possa esta usando ?)

    Segundo=> o sistema não é 64 Bits então acredito que isso não deve ser problema.

    Outro detalhe é que em um dos formulário onde tenho um controle listview inicialmente havia dado um erro no evento Onload do form e no duploclick do listview
    https://dl.dropbox.com/u/19875180/MouseUp.png

    Ai então depurei o código no load do form e no duplo click da list e não deu erro então fechei o formulário e não voltou mas aparecer esse erro acima.

    E por ultimo umas das referencias estão diferente devido a versão(Microsoft Access 12.0 Object Library)

    2007
    https://dl.dropbox.com/u/19875180/Referencias_2007.png

    2010
    https://dl.dropbox.com/u/19875180/Referencias_2010.png

    Muito Obrigado pela atenção !
    JPaulo
    JPaulo
    Moderador
    Moderador


    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 11026
    Registrado : 04/11/2009

    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  JPaulo 15/3/2013, 16:37

    Veja se ajuda;

    http://msdn.microsoft.com/en-us/library/gg251104.aspx



    .................................................................................
    Contribua com o maximoaccess nos links abaixo, ajude a melhorar este que é o seu site na NET.

    Pay-Pal R$ Aqui
    Pay-Pal € Aqui

    Ou ainda: Aqui (Novo)

    Sucesso e Bons Estudos
    Success and Good Studies

    [Resolvido]Converter 2007 para 2010 Folder_announce_new Utilize o Sistema de Busca do Fórum...
    [Resolvido]Converter 2007 para 2010 Folder_announce_new 102 Códigos VBA Gratuitos...
    [Resolvido]Converter 2007 para 2010 Folder_announce_new Instruções SQL como utilizar...
    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 15/3/2013, 16:54

    Obrigado Criqui,Alexandre e JPAulo,

    Vou o Topico como resolvido, pois depois de seguir as orientações do Criquio nao apresentou mas problemas ja o controle de calendário desabilitei a referencia e (Nao sei como) o controle continuou funcionando. somente em um formulário esse controle nao esta funcionando.


    Por ora muito obrigado !


    Saudacoes

    avatar
    Convidado
    Convidado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Convidado 19/3/2013, 17:28

    Obrigado !

    Conteúdo patrocinado


    [Resolvido]Converter 2007 para 2010 Empty Re: [Resolvido]Converter 2007 para 2010

    Mensagem  Conteúdo patrocinado


      Data/hora atual: 21/11/2024, 14:55